Like our soundproof windows, what we do is add a second sliding glass door that does even more for sound and … WebMay 22, 2024 · Remove the old glass leaving stop on one side, clean the stop with 50/50 vinegar/water or rubbing alcohol, apply double sided foam tape (to stop noise leaking around the glass get the 1/4″ wide product), and install stop on the other side. (Note: It is not necessary to caulk the glass to the stop if you use foam tape.)
